Job Title: Industrial Engine/Compressor Analyst
Job Summary:
Engine/Compressor Analyst is responsible for monitoring, analyzing, and maintaining the performance of industrial engines and compressors. This role involves data collection, diagnostics, and providing actionable insights to optimize machinery efficiency and reliability.
Key Responsibilities:
-
Conduct performance analysis of industrial engines and compressors, including vibration, thermal, and mechanical assessments. Also includes performing “B” Probe Inspections and engine exhaust testing.
-
Collect and interpret data from machinery to identify potential issues or inefficiencies.
-
Develop and implement maintenance strategies to enhance equipment reliability.
-
Collaborate with engineering teams to troubleshoot and resolve technical problems.
-
Prepare detailed reports and documentation on findings, including recommendations for improvements.
-
Ensure compliance with safety and environmental regulations.
-
Stay updated on industry trends and advancements in engine and compressor technology.
